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
788592964 08206 452904822 51459624973
533850 7635
533850 7635
88689016 809566086 429834734
All about undefined
Interested in learning more?
533850 7635
88689016 809566086 429834734
See more
950375440 4467
51 42572 447948725
See more
708875217 0006
984962996 0329407 607
See more